Output 8e9c64f6952ccd7f6b83a27f63a4055bba9581f20c4cf49e2bc3ef3c9aca5dd9:1

value
14738477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09adb1f91fc6deadbb02c1abd3eedea8dd644b31 OP_EQUAL
address
32aC5pnyBgkFDsGeEBvQU8wQiYzKYMqR2W
transaction
8e9c64f6952ccd7f6b83a27f63a4055bba9581f20c4cf49e2bc3ef3c9aca5dd9
spent
true